Operation Holistic Warrior: A Groundbreaking Behavioral Change Initiative
Soldiers from the 411th Engineer Battalion partnered with the 25th Infantry Division's Holistic Health and Fitness (H2F) team to participate in Operation Holistic Warrior, a pioneering initiative aimed at empowering Soldiers to take ownership of their health, performance, and resilience. This pilot program integrated holistic human performance strategies into the U.S. Army Reserve (USAR) formation, marking a significant step forward in behavioral change. The initiative targeted the whole Soldier, not just physical metrics, and emphasized growth, potential, and long-term change.
